Namespace Vcn

A virtual cloud network (VCN). For more information, see Overview of the Networking Service.

To use any of the API operations, you must be authorized in an IAM policy. If you're not authorized, talk to an administrator. Properties

Optional byoipv6CidrBlocks

byoipv6CidrBlocks: Array<string>

The list of BYOIPv6 prefixes required to create a VCN that uses BYOIPv6 ranges.

cidrBlock

cidrBlock: string

Deprecated. The first CIDR IP address from cidrBlocks.

Example: {@code 172.16.0.0/16}

cidrBlocks

cidrBlocks: Array<string>

The list of IPv4 CIDR blocks the VCN will use.

compartmentId

compartmentId: string

The OCID of the compartment containing the VCN.

Optional defaultDhcpOptionsId

defaultDhcpOptionsId: undefined | string

The OCID for the VCN's default set of DHCP options.

Optional defaultRouteTableId

defaultRouteTableId: undefined | string

The OCID for the VCN's default route table.

Optional defaultSecurityListId

defaultSecurityListId: undefined | string

The OCID for the VCN's default security list.

Optional definedTags

definedTags: undefined | object

Defined tags for this resource. Each key is predefined and scoped to a namespace. For more information, see Resource Tags.

Example: {@code {\"Operations\": {\"CostCenter\": \"42\"}}}

Optional displayName

displayName: undefined | string

A user-friendly name. Does not have to be unique, and it's changeable. Avoid entering confidential information.

Optional dnsLabel

dnsLabel: undefined | string

A DNS label for the VCN, used in conjunction with the VNIC's hostname and subnet's DNS label to form a fully qualified domain name (FQDN) for each VNIC within this subnet (for example, {@code bminstance1.subnet123.vcn1.oraclevcn.com}). Must be an alphanumeric string that begins with a letter. The value cannot be changed.

The absence of this parameter means the Internet and VCN Resolver will not work for this VCN.

For more information, see [DNS in Your Virtual Cloud Network](https://docs.cloud.oracle.com/iaas/Content/Network/Concepts/dns.htm).

Example: {@code vcn1}

Optional freeformTags

freeformTags: undefined | object

Free-form tags for this resource. Each tag is a simple key-value pair with no predefined name, type, or namespace. For more information, see Resource Tags.

Example: {@code {\"Department\": \"Finance\"}}

id

id: string

The VCN's Oracle ID (OCID).

Optional ipv6CidrBlocks

ipv6CidrBlocks: Array<string>

For an IPv6-enabled VCN, this is the list of IPv6 prefixes for the VCN's IP address space. The prefixes are provided by Oracle and the sizes are always /56.

Optional ipv6PrivateCidrBlocks

ipv6PrivateCidrBlocks: Array<string>

For an IPv6-enabled VCN, this is the list of Private IPv6 prefixes for the VCN's IP address space.

lifecycleState

lifecycleState: LifecycleState

The VCN's current state.

Optional timeCreated

timeCreated: Date

The date and time the VCN was created, in the format defined by RFC3339.

Example: {@code 2016-08-25T21:10:29.600Z}

Optional vcnDomainName

vcnDomainName: undefined | string

The VCN's domain name, which consists of the VCN's DNS label, and the {@code oraclevcn.com} domain.

For more information, see [DNS in Your Virtual Cloud Network](https://docs.cloud.oracle.com/iaas/Content/Network/Concepts/dns.htm).

Example: {@code vcn1.oraclevcn.com}
